Speed Up C++ Compilation
devtalk.blender.org
external-link
Shorter build times improve developer productivity. Therefore, it is benefitial to reduce them if possible. This document explains why compilation can be slow and discusses different approaches to speed it up. This is mostly meant to be a resource for other developers that are investigating compile time issues.
